首頁 >後端開發 >php教程 >論壇管理者該如何應對Discuz關閉搜尋功能?

論壇管理者該如何應對Discuz關閉搜尋功能?

王林
王林原創
2024-03-09 15:21:03565瀏覽

論壇管理者該如何應對Discuz關閉搜尋功能?

標題:論壇管理者如何應對Discuz關閉搜尋功能?

隨著網路的發展,論壇作為一個交流平台,扮演著重要的角色。而Discuz作為一個常用的論壇系統,具有豐富的功能和靈活的客製化,但有時候也會遇到一些問題,例如搜尋功能無法使用的情況。這對論壇管理者來說是一個挑戰,那麼論壇管理者該如何應對Discuz關閉搜尋功能呢?

首先,論壇管理者應該專注於論壇使用者的需求,並了解他們對於搜尋功能的重要性。搜尋功能是論壇的重要組成部分,方便用戶快速找到自己需要的信息,提高用戶體驗。因此,如果Discuz關閉了搜尋功能,管理者需要及時採取措施解決這個問題。

一種解決方案是透過程式碼修改來解決搜尋功能無法使用的問題。以下提供一些具體的程式碼範例,幫助論壇管理者應對此情況:

  1. 檢查Discuz的搜尋模組是否已關閉:
    管理者可以登入Discuz後台,找到搜尋設定模組,確認搜尋功能是否已關閉。如果搜尋功能關閉,則需要將其開啟。

範例程式碼:

登录Discuz后台 -> 全局 -> 搜索设置 -> 允许搜索:是
  1. 檢查搜尋引擎設定是否正確:
    管理者需要檢查Discuz的搜尋引擎配置是否正確,確保能夠正常連線到搜尋引擎服務。

範例程式碼:

登录Discuz后台 -> 全局 -> 搜索设置 -> 搜索引擎类型:数据库全文
  1. 檢查Discuz資料表是否完整:
    有時候搜尋功能無法正常運作是因為Discuz的資料表出現了問題,管理者需要檢查資料表是否完整。

範例程式碼:

登录Discuz后台 -> 工具 -> 数据库备份与恢复 -> 数据库修复
  1. 清除Discuz快取:
    管理員可以嘗試清除Discuz的緩存,讓搜尋功能重新生效。

範例程式碼:

登录Discuz后台 -> 工具 -> 更新缓存 -> 清理缓存

透過以上的程式碼範例,論壇管理者可以在關閉搜尋功能時及時發現問題並解決。除了程式碼修改外,管理者還可以考慮聯絡Discuz官方客服或查閱相關文檔,尋求更深入的協助。

總之,對於論壇管理者來說,維持論壇的功能正常運作對於使用者體驗和論壇運作至關重要。因此,當Discuz關閉了搜尋功能時,管理者需要及時採取措施,解決這個問題,提升論壇的品質和使用者滿意度。

以上是論壇管理者該如何應對Discuz關閉搜尋功能?的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n